In phase I, the committee will organize and host a workshop to facilitate discussion of a NOAA white paper that will outline its preliminary ideas on satellite data utilization for climate applications, and it will write an interim report that · Summarizes major needs for and uses of climate data records, · Examines different approaches and strategies for generating CDRs, and · Identifies key attributes of examples of successful attempts to create high quality CDRs from satellite data.
